Chapter 823 - Animal Shelters
Section 823.009. Civil Penalty

Sec. 823.009. CIVIL PENALTY. (a) A person may not cause, suffer, allow, or permit a violation of this chapter or a rule adopted under this chapter.
(b) A person who violates this chapter or a rule adopted under this chapter shall be assessed a civil penalty. A civil penalty under this chapter may not be less than $100 or more than $500 for each violation and for each day of a continuing violation. This subsection does not apply at an animal shelter operated by a municipality.
(c) If it appears that a person has violated, is violating, or is threatening to violate this chapter or a rule adopted under this chapter, the county or municipality in which the violation occurs may institute a civil suit in district court for:
(1) injunctive relief to restrain the person from continuing the violation or threat of violation;
(2) the assessment and recovery of the civil penalty; or
(3) both injunctive relief and the civil penalty.
(d) A bond is not required in an action brought under this section.
Added by Acts 2009, 81st Leg., R.S., Ch. 924 (H.B. 3004), Sec. 1, eff. June 19, 2009.
